The Rise of Affordable Home Backup Power

Anker just launched the SOLIX S2000 Portable Power Station, and the pricing tells you everything you need to know about where battery costs are headed. With an exclusive deal starting at $598 — undercutting the standard $680 launch price — you can now get a 2,048 watt-hour lithium-iron-phosphate (LiFePO4) power pack with multiple AC outlets, USB ports, and a solar-charging input for less than the price of a mid-range smartphone.

For homeowners, a unit like this is the easiest gateway to residential backup power. Charge it from a wall outlet overnight, or connect a couple of portable solar panels and you’ve got a silent, fume-free emergency kit that can keep your fridge, lights, and medical devices running when the grid goes down. It’s not a whole-home battery, but it’s a practical, moveable solution you can take on a camping trip or roll into the garage after a storm.

Electric Mowers Are Getting Seriously Competitive

Zero-turn riding mowers used to be the domain of gas-guzzling engines and weekend mechanics. In 2026, EGO’s Z6 56V 42-inch Cordless Electric Zero Turn Riding Mower just hit a new low of $4,499 — a bundle that includes six batteries and an 880W wall charger. That’s the kind of price drop that signals mass adoption is underway.

Why does this matter for your home? Because every outdoor tool you electrify pulls you further from volatile fuel costs and messy maintenance. Mowing an acre with an electric rider can cost less than a dollar in electricity, while gas and oil changes add up fast. And if you already have rooftop solar, you’re essentially mowing for free — turning your property into a closed-loop energy system.

The takeaway is clear: cordless, battery-powered yard equipment is no longer a compromise. It’s quieter, it starts instantly, and it pairs perfectly with the clean energy you might already be producing on your roof.

Frequently Asked Questions

Can a portable power station really power my home during an outage?
A 2,000 watt-hour unit like the SOLIX S2000 can run a refrigerator, several lights, and charge phones for hours, but it won’t power your air conditioner. It’s a perfect entry point for critical loads, and you can stack multiple units or add solar panels for extended autonomy.

Is an electric riding mower cheaper to run than gas?
Yes. Electricity costs for an electric rider are often under $1 per mow, while gas, oil, spark plugs, and filters for a comparable gas mower can run several dollars per session. With home solar, your per-mow cost effectively drops to zero after the equipment purchase.

Will the federal solar tax credit still be available in 2027?
The 30% Residential Clean Energy Credit is law through 2032, but major political shifts can change that. The fact that utility developers are racing to finish projects signals that smart money sees a window of certainty in 2026 — homeowners should too.
